Coinbase Shares Rise on New CFTC Regulatory Proposals

In a move reflecting growing optimism over digital asset oversight, Coinbase Global shares surged on Friday amid a broader crypto market rally. According to reports, the price action followed new regulatory proposals from the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C), which aim to provide a clearer framework for crypto exchanges. Market participants view these legal developments as a potential catalyst for strengthening confidence in the sector's infrastructure.

The rise in COIN stock occurs alongside a general recovery in Bitcoin and other digital asset prices, which typically bolsters revenue for trading platforms. Per market data, Coinbase shares stood at $173.97 at the close of September 17, 2026, having traded between a day low of $165.73 and a high of $174.22.
